What does Induprabha mean?
Induprabha is a Sanskrit name derived from the words ‘Indu’ meaning ‘moon’ and ‘Prabha’ meaning ‘jewel’ or ‘light’. The name Induprabha signifies the one who is the embodiment of the radiant light of the moon god. This name is often given to a girl born during the full moon night, symbolizing the divine blessings of the moon god.
